Italy: We do not allow the murder of Alfredo Cospito, on hunger strike since October 20th. Call for international mobilization

Posted on 2022/10/28 - 2022/10/30 by darknights

On October 20th, anarchist Alfredo Cospito, during a trial at the Sassari surveillance court, made an attempt to read an articulate statement in which he was about to announce that he is starting a hunger strike against the 41 bis prison regime to which he is subjected and against life imprisonment without possibility of parole. A battle that Alfredo does not intend to stop, until his own death. The comrade, who has been in 41 bis since last May 5th, under a decree signed by then Minister of Justice Marta Cartabia, is now being detained in the Bancali prison in Sardinia.

Alfredo Cospito is an anarchist who has always been at the front line of struggles, never willing to compromise or give up. He is a comrade who has been fighting since the late 1980s, a period in which he was imprisoned as a total objector (for refusing to serve in the obligatory military service) and who, after his arrest in 2012, during the trial that followed, claimed the responsibility for the shooting of Ansaldo Nucleare executive Roberto Adinolfi, an act that was carried out by Nucleo Olga / Federazione Anarchica Informale – Fronte Rivoluzionario Internazionale, FAI-FRI (“Olga Nucleus” / Informal Anarchist Federation – International Revolutionary Front), and occurred on May 7th of the same year in Genoa.

Alfredo has been always active in the defense of comrades affected by repression, in every corner of the world. His struggle objectively concerns all detainees, among whom we particularly remember the three militants of Brigate Rosse per la costruzione del Partito Comunista Combattente (Red Brigades for the construction of the Combatant Communist Party) locked up for more than 17 years in 41 bis (Nadia Lioce, Roberto Morandi, Marco Mezzasalma). In 2009, comrade Diana Blefari, from the same organization, committed suicide after her living in this harsh prison regime.

Alfredo has been uninterruptedly in prison for 10 years, which he spent in High Security sections until his transfer to 41 bis. In 2016 he was involved in repressive operation “Scripta Manent”, accused of subversive association with the purpose of terrorism and multiple explosive attacks. Following a Supreme Court verdict in July this year, the sentence for Alfredo and Anna Beniamino was reformulated to “political massacre,” the only punishment which means prison for life. The Italian state that has always been protecting fascist mass murderers now wants to condemn two anarchists for massacre for an attack that caused neither victims nor injuries. Germany: All my friends are bad kids! – about a (meanwhile discontinued) §129-proceeding against anarchists in Hamburg and Bremen

Posted on 2022/10/22 - 2022/10/22 by darknights

In the following we want to inform you about a procedure according to §129 in Hamburg and Bremen, describe the collective handling of it and give space to individual voices of affected people.

In summer, some people in Hamburg and Bremen opened their mailboxes and there they were again: letters from the Chief Public Prosecutor Schakau of the General Prosecutor’s Office in Hamburg. From 26.05.2020 to 25.07.2022 investigations of different authorities in a §129-procedure against anarchists in Hamburg and Bremen took place. It was about an association construct to which direct actions, mainly in Hamburg, should be assigned over a longer period of time.
Three of the five people against whom the investigations were mainly directed had already been convicted in 2020 in the so-called Parkbank proceedings and were the three official defendants in these proceedings. In the course of the investigation, two other people were selected as potential members of the constructed association, who were similarly investigated.
It all starts (for us) with a report from the BKA to the Attorney General’s Office suggesting proceedings under §129a (formation of a terrorist organization) against the three defendants. However, this is rejected by Attorney General Geilhorn, as are proceedings under §129 (formation of a criminal organization) at the federal level.
One day later, proceedings under §129 begin in Hamburg, led by Chief Public Prosecutor Schakau. In the course of these investigations, measures are initiated against all five suspects of membership; these run from the beginning of May to the beginning of August 2021 and include observations with photo and video recordings, telecommunications surveillance (tapping telephone conversations and reading text messages), the use of IMSI catchers and silent text messages, as well as Internet surveillance (especially the reading of all known and accessible e-mail inboxes).

In the course of this, a large part of the environments of the five defendants were investigated and a large number of people were affected by almost all of the measures. In this context, it should be mentioned that there were at least two people who were not constructed as (potential) members, whose phones were tapped separately with harebrained explanations. It should also be mentioned that the observations and wiretapping measures took place across federal states (Hamburg, Bremen, Berlin, Bavaria and Saxony) and in several cases by administrative assistance also in other European countries (Austria, Belgium and Spain).
Ultimately, the proceedings are discontinued on 25.07.2022, officially for lack of evidence. “Officially”, because of course – as we know – parallel surveillance against some defendants also took place according to other paragraphs, also under the sign of police “danger defense”. A more detailed processing of the investigations in the sense of “files for all” will be given elsewhere and at a later time. Belarus: Hunger strike of Ihar Alinevich – what is known now

Posted on 2022/10/12 - 2022/10/12 by darknights

Ihar Alinevich , an anarcho-partisan sentenced to 20 years for participating in the Belarusian uprising, went on hunger strike. Members of the Anarchist Black Cross collected the latest information about Igor from the Facebook of his mother Valentina Alinevich and from his close friends. Here’s what we were able to find out.

On October 5, Ihar’s lawyer tried to get to him, but did not. He will try to get to him next week. According to unconfirmed reports, Ihar is still in the penal cell, where he was visited by the prosecutor. It is very difficult to get any information about Ihar. Even his mother has not been able to see her son for years; there is no way to get in touch with him by phone; all letters are censored and often do not reach him at all. It may be difficult for foreigners to understand this, but if the country is “out of touch with the laws,” then information can be quite scarce.

Ihar’s hunger strike and demands

Ihar began his hunger strike on September 19. The exact demands are not known for certain, but apparently the last straw was a report on his placement in a punishment cell. Prior to that, he had sent complaints to higher authorities about the arbitrariness of the prison administration, but received no response. Therefore, Ihar suggests that these complaints did not leave the prison at all.

Transfer to prison regime

From the camp where Ihar was serving his sentence, he was transferred to a prison regime. Under what pretext is not known, but he had assumed it would happen. This is a mass phenomenon among Belarus political prisoners. If a person has dignity and will, this is a necessary consequence. Italy: Techno-sharia, morality police and psychopolice

Posted on 2022/10/12 - 2022/10/12 by darknights

Adorno defined fascism in his time as “technically equipped barbarism.” While that definition stood out as one of the most precise, it nevertheless left the concept of barbarism in vagueness and ambivalence. Think, in the Marxist sphere, of the successful slogan “socialism or barbarism!”; loaded more and more with positivism and the ideology of a progressive advance toward classless society, Bordiga contrasted it with a resolute and outrageous “communism or civilization!” Not only does industrial and technological development not give birth to communism, it does not in itself “democratize” either customs or social relations.

More than a century ahead of those debates, the very young Leopardi had already centered the issue in one of the first thoughts of his Zibaldone: “Reason is a lamp: nature wants to be illuminated by reason not set on fire.” From this dazzling insight descends the reflection on the oppositional pair civilization-barbarie that runs throughout Leopardi’s work. Barbarie, for the poet-philosopher, is both that which precedes that light and the epoch of the overt and manifest fire, the triumph of a “geometrical reason” that is a “most false system of most true parts,” that is, “reasoned villainy,” the artificialization of lives and passions: in short, excess of civilization.

As the sequel showed, this was not merely a linguistic problem. The world still struggles, and more and more ruefully, with that ambivalence, although it changes its historical forms. Is not “technically equipped barbarism” Islam 4.0 under construction in Iran, a system that merges Sharia, social credit and facial recognition? We read, “Under the new hijab and chastity law enacted in Iran on Aug. 15, women who post their headscarfless photos on the Internet will suffer the temporary loss of certain social rights for a period of six months to a year. In addition, women deemed non-compliant will be barred from entering government offices, banks or traveling on public transportation. Government employees will be fired if their images on social media do not comply with what the Islamic laws dictate. Numerous women have been arrested for not complying with the dress code and forced to confess.” And again, “The Iranian government plans to use facial recognition technology on public transportation. France: An update on the situation of anarchist Ivan Alocco

Posted on 2022/10/12 by darknights

On October 5, anarchist comrade Ivan, arrested on June 11 and accused of six arson attacks against vehicles, was brought before the judge of freedoms at the Bobigny courthouse. Vice-president Claire Vettier, the same one who had ratified his imprisonment on June 13, renewed the comrade’s preventive detention for four more months.

In the meantime, his correspondence seems to have unblocked. Although old letters continue to gather dust in the examining magistrate’s office, the comrade received two postcards and a letter, sent in the last few days. They gave him great pleasure and he thanks those who thought of him.

41 BIS is torture – Strength and solidarity with the unrepentant anarchist of praxis Alfredo Cospito

Anarchist prisoner Alfredo Cospito has been in Italian prisons since September 2012. He has claimed responsibility for the shooting in the legs of Ansaldo Nucleare CEO Roberto Adinolfi by the Olga Cell of the Informal Anarchist Federation (FAI-IRF).

From the very first moment of his detention, the Italian state has exercised all kinds of repressive experiments against the comrade. New prosecutions, new exhausting sentences, disciplinary sanctions, repressive operations against his political comrades. The comrade was sentenced to 9 years of imprisonment for the action against Adinolfi, while in prison he was sentenced to an additional 20 years of imprisonment (which is appreciable in total, an equivalent sentence in Greece would be 2 times life) after the prosecutions brought against him within the framework of the repressive operation Scripta Manet. In essence, the comrade was convicted as an instigator for all the actions of the FAI, since he was accused as its founder and leader, in a case that deserves special mention as it is a monument to arbitrary interpretations and vindictiveness.

The Italian state is a hybrid state when it comes to issues of anti-terrorist policy. It is a model state for its brutality and rigour in these matters, having been called upon to manage low-intensity civil war conditions during the period when armed revolutionary movements flourished in the 1960s and 1980s. The Greek state has followed the Italian example on many occasions, one need only recall the similarities between the ‘Marini case’ in Italy and the ‘Conspiracy of Cells of Fire case’ in Greece.
